Transaction 3ebe15df870158c33bec2f122aca6251a41f45ae160ce7637602e15504d77e86

1 Input
2 Outputs
  • 3ebe15df870158c33bec2f122aca6251a41f45ae160ce7637602e15504d77e86:0
  • value  2686740
    address  2MyC7ZKscKu7yPUWrMgPpiQhG3UgvE9qYtr
  • 3ebe15df870158c33bec2f122aca6251a41f45ae160ce7637602e15504d77e86:1
  • value  6217357290
    address  2MtZwYEPQWXw9rs87gf2Y38duzD4Cv1ei4J